Surprising Centerpieces

Yesterday after services, I walked into the social hall and in the middle of every table was a bag of brown rices and boxes of raisins as the centerpiece. What a nice surprise! Somebody had the great idea of using the food that we are now collecting as centerpieces which could be donated to Family Table ofter the Kiddush was over. This is so welcome because collecting food in August for the September distribution is a big challenge when so many members of the community are on vacation.
